Many women believe that PCOD symptoms are limited to weight gain and a lot of menstrual flow, but often, it can present in subtle ways even before that. Here are some of those subtle signs that your body is trying to send you.

1. Sudden or Persistent Acne

Breakouts are normal from time to time, but if you experience a sudden increase in acne, especially in your chin, jaw, and cheek areas, it may be a sign of emerging PCOD. This is due to a hormone imbalance, which, in turn, increases oil in the body, making adult acne even more challenging

2. Unexplained Weight Shifts

“Also, many women experience changes in their weight without making major lifestyle changes. PCOD influences a woman’s sensitivity to insulin, which promotes rapid fat buildup. If it becomes challenging to lose weight, you should pay attention.”

3. Irregular or Delayed Periods

This is among the most common symptoms, yet many women dismiss it. An occasional late menses seems normal, but when your menstrual cycles are drifting, your body's hormonal patterns might be pointing to a message.

4. More Facial or Body Hair

One of the earliest and most annoying manifestations of this disorder can be seen in the development of new hair. This can occur in the form of thick hairs in the chin, upper lip, breast, and abdominal areas. This occurs due to a surge in male hormones, a classic symptom of PCOD.

5. Thinning Hair on the Scalp

Though some women experience a heavier growth of hair in certain areas, there could be a thinning of hair on the scalp. Hair thinning around the part, for example, can present a subtle early indication of this condition.

6. Fatigue That Won’t Quit

If you are feeling tired even though you are having a normal night's sleep, what you are experiencing may be merely from stress. But with PCOD, your body's cycles can affect your sleep.

7. Mood Swings & Anxiety

Hormonal changes also impact mood and mental illness. Many women experience mood swings, anxiety, and feelings of annoyance before realizing that it relates back to PCOD.

Why Catching It Early Matters

To manage PCOD, it needs to be detected in its early stages. A few lifestyle changes, proper care, and effective counseling can avoid complications such as infertility, diabetes, and further imbalance of hormones in women. Therefore, it becomes important for women to visit a women’s healthcare specialist in case she suffers from multiple symptoms.

In many cases, women in Mumbai, with pcod, find that a proper diet, hormone regulation, lifestyle changes, or medications can lead to immense relief when followed under proper guidance.
